girder.mongodb

girder.mongodb

Licencia Apache 2.0

Un rol de Ansible para instalar MongoDB server.

Requisitos

Ubuntu 18.04 o superior.

Variables del Rol

parámetro requerido predeterminado comentarios
mongodb_version no 4.4 La versión mayor.menor de MongoDB a instalar.
mongodb_data_path no /var/lib/mongodb La ruta del sistema de archivos donde se persistirán los archivos de datos.
mongodb_bind_public no false Si se debe vincular a todas las interfaces de red. Esto es un riesgo de seguridad.
mongodb_authorization no false Si se debe habilitar el control de acceso. Los usuarios deben ser creados por separado.

Ejemplo de Playbook

Un playbook típico que utilice este rol puede verse así:

- name: Desplegar MongoDB
  hosts: all
  vars:
    ansible_python_interpreter: auto
  roles:
    - role: girder.mongodb
      vars:
        # Fijar versión para evitar actualizaciones automáticas
        mongodb_version: "4.4"

Un archivo típico de requiements.yml de Ansible Galaxy debería verse así:

- src: girder.mongodb
  version: master

Licencia

Apache 2.0

Acerca del proyecto

Install the MongoDB database

Instalar
ansible-galaxy install girder.mongodb
Licencia
apache-2.0
Descargas
7.7k
Propietario
This organization contains repositories related to the Girder project, a data management toolkit developed and maintained by Kitware.